
Perth car retailer secures national Volvo award
A Perth car retailer is celebrating after achieving a prestigious accolade in a national awards ceremony.
The team at Camerons Volvo Perth, on Arran Road, was awarded the prestigious ‘Learning & Development Team of the Year’ accolade at this year’s Volvo Car UK’s Retailer of the Year Awards after being the first to achieve 100% compliance across Volvo retailers in the UK.
The highly coveted Volvo Retailer of the Year Awards saw ten retailer groups from across the country recognised as the best in their area. Retailers were chosen by consistently exceeding market opportunities and surpassing a range of consumer-focused targets during the course of the year.
The ceremony was held on Saturday 28 February at the Park Hyatt London River Thames Hotel, hosted by Volvo Car UK Ambassador and proud XC90 faithful, Claudia Winkleman.
The team was praised for ensuring all employers at the retailer, regardless of their job role, benefit from tailored training sessions designed to help improve and progress their careers.
The team was also praised for being dedicated to delivering continually high standards for the Volvo brand across the United Kingdom thanks to their focus on customer service and satisfaction.
Gemma McNeil, People Director at Volvo, said: “This accolade is a fantastic achievement. I'd like to say a huge well done and thank you to Cameron's Volvo Perth for consistently putting people and their development at the heart of their business.”
Kerr Elliott at Camerons Volvo Perth, said: “We are absolutely delighted to receive the Learning & Development Team of the Year Award from Volvo Car UK. This recognition is a significant achievement for our business and a moment of real pride for the entire team.
“This achievement reflects the dedication and professionalism of our team at Camerons Volvo Perth, and the culture we have built to ensure every team member has an opportunity to thrive.
“We’re proud to represent Volvo in Perth and are already focused on building on this success and defending our title throughout the year ahead.”
Nicole Melillo Shaw, Managing Director of Volvo Car UK, said: “Congratulations to all of this year’s winners at our Retailer of the Year Awards. It was a real privilege to recognise and celebrate the exceptional achievements of our high-performing retailers, who consistently demonstrate a deep commitment to our brand values and to delivering outstanding experiences for our customers every day.
“Our retailer’s dedication and passion play a vital role in Volvo Car UK’s continued success, and I am excited to build on this momentum for another strong year of collaboration and results.”

Winter driving tips: Five ways to stay safe on Perth roads this winter
Winter driving can be challenging, especially when temperatures drop, daylight hours shorten, and icy roads become more common. Whether you’re commuting around Perth, heading off to see family further afield, or tackling early morning school runs, preparing your car for winter is essential.
To help local drivers stay safe and confident on the road, our team has shared five practical winter car tips that can make all the difference when driving in cold and icy conditions.

2. Clear windows and mirrors before every journey
Driving with fogged or icy windows is dangerous – and illegal. While scraping ice may feel like a winter chore, there are ways to make it easier.
Parking your car overnight with the windscreen facing east can help, as the morning sun naturally melts frost. Alternatively, using a windscreen cover or full car cover can protect your vehicle from overnight ice and snow, saving time on frosty mornings.
It goes without saying, but always make sure all windows, mirrors and lights are fully clear before setting off.
3. Check your tyres regularly
Your tyres are your only contact with the road, making them especially important in winter driving conditions. The legal minimum tread depth in the UK is 1.6mm, but for winter driving it’s recommended to have at least 3mm of tread to improve grip on wet, icy or slippery roads.
A quick way to check tread depth is the 20p coin test. Insert a 20p coin into the tyre’s groove – if the outer rim of the coin is still visible, it’s time to replace the tyre.
Also remember that cold weather can reduce tyre pressure, so check inflation levels regularly throughout winter.
